代码如下
def PI(n): pi=0 for k in range(n): pi += 1/pow(16,k)*(4/(8*k+1)-2/(8*k+4)-1/(8*k+5)-1/(8*k+6)) return pi import time scale = 20 print("执行开始".center(scale+4,'-')) for i in range(scale+1): a='*' * i b='.' * (scale-i) c=(i/scale)*100 pi = PI(1000) print("{:^3.0f}%[{}->{}]".format(c,a,b)) time.sleep(0.1) print("圆周率值是:{}".format(pi)) print("执行结束".center(scale+4,'-'))
结果如下
以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持免费资源网。
声明:本站所有文章,如无特殊说明或标注,均为本站原创发布。任何个人或组织,在未征得本站同意时,禁止复制、盗用、采集、发布本站内容到任何网站、书籍等各类媒体平台。如若本站内容侵犯了原著者的合法权益,可联系我们进行处理。
评论(0)